I am suffering from severe right knee and leg pain while sitting by folding the leg and walking due to falling down. The MRI scan report is attached; please advise what the cause of the pain is.

Based on this report you have ligament injury, menuscal injury and cartilage defect
Is there any history of injury to knee??
Need to see mri film and clinical assessment of patient for betterment of patient wellbeing
Next Steps
consult orthopaedic surgeon
Health Tips
avoid squatting, cross leg sitting and stir climbing
Physio Quadriceps strengthening exercises
